Shinde proposal makes T-JAC fume

 

Home Minister Sushil Kumar Shinde’s proposal for conducting one more all party meeting, obviously irks the T-JAC leaders, who opine it as a foolish idea when the bifurcation process has reached a crucial point.

 

The T-JAC leaders, who met at Hyderabad yesterday soon after Shinde announced his decision, strongly condemns his proposal. T-JAC chairman Prof.Kodandaram speaking to media “We consider this as an attempt to delay the bifurcation process. It is absurd to summon all party meeting after taking their views in the past on the same issue. Shinde’s proposal may create apprehensions in Telangana youth and may lead to suicides again. Hence, the Center should proceed with bifurcation process and pass Telangana bill in the winter parliament sessions itself without any further delay,” he said.

 

T-NGOs President Devisri Prasad said “It is a conspiracy to hold back bifurcation process. I think this happens only after CM Kiran Kumar Reddy shooting letters to Prime Minister and President raising objections on bifurcation process and his mention about Article 371 (D) in the letters. CM Kiran is intentionally creating apprehensions in the employees by mentioning Article 371 (D) in the letters. However, his government is not taking the opinions of Telangana employees, while sending the employment details to GoM. I think Seemandhra employees may again go on a strike for Samaikyandhra as they were given two months salaries recently.”
